Industrial Version, November 2003PRODUCT DESCRIPTION Curing Properties
LOCTITE®Hysol®Product U-09FL is a low-viscosity, industrial Typical Value
(@ 25°C unless noted)
grade urethane adhesive. Once mixed, the two-component Working Life, minutes 10urethane cures at room temperature to form an ultra-clear, Tack Free time, hours 3 to 24highly flexible bondline, which provides excellent peel strength. Dual Cartridges: To use simply insert the cartridge into the United States or foreign patents or patent applications.application gun and start the plunger into the cylinders
using light pressure on the trigger. Next, remove the
cartridge cap and expel a small amount of adhesive to be
sure both sides are flowing evenly and freely. If automatic
mixing of resin and hardener is desired, attach the mixing
nozzle to the end of the cartridge and begin dispensing the
adhesive. For hand mixing, expel the desired amount of
the adhesive and mix thoroughly. Mix approximately 15
seconds after uniform color is obtained. Bulk Containers:
Mix thoroughly by weight or volume in the proportions
specified in Properties of Uncured Material section. Mix
vigorously approximately 15 seconds after uniform color is
obtained.
